Michael Bell is an award-winning vocalist who channels the sound and styles of David Bowie, and with the help of an all-star band, our multimedia, a theater, and costumes, he has captured the imagination of fans young and old. Michael discovered Bowie as a teen and performed songs with a number of his early bands. By the 80's his first theatrical production "ChangesAllBowie" toured the "A circuit" before hanging up his "Ziggy" in the early '90s. Decades passed. After David's untimely death on January 10, 2016, Michael's calling returned; his calling to honor the man who helped shape his life. Together with musical director Michael Beauclerc, they began auditioning players to fill out a band capable of performing some of Rock's most challenging material. On Sunday, June 2, 2024, join the Crohn’s disease and ulcerative colitis community at the Grey Bruce Gutsy Walk for a day of fun—all while raising awareness and funds to fulfill Crohn’s and Colitis Canada’s Promise: to cure Crohn’s and colitis and to improve the quality of life of everyone affected by these diseases. Canada has one of the highest rates of Crohn’s and colitis in the world. Over 322,000 Canadians live with the regular disruptions to daily life these diseases cause, and someone new in Canada is diagnosed with Crohn’s or colitis every 48 minutes. Crohn’s and colitis have no known cures, and that’s why we need you to walk with us.
